Positivereal functions, often abbreviated to pr function or prf, are a kind of mathematical function that first arose in electrical network analysis. It was originally intended to be applied to the design of passive linear analogue filters but its results can also be applied to implementations in active filters and. Network analysis and synthesis anu college of engineering. Network synthesis is a design technique for linear electrical circuits. Synthesis starts from a prescribed impedance function of frequency or frequency response and then determines the possible networks that will produce the required response.
